Tee Cup Challenge July 20

Mar 18, 2024, 09:27 AM

We won last year's inaugural event, hosted by the Palm Beach Chapter at Madison Green.  As a result of our victory, we are hosting this year -- which means home field advantage at Jensen Beach Golf Club!  If you've played there, you know how much fun, and how much of a challenge it can be.  This year's event will be on Saturday, July 20.  The format is 2-person four ball match play.  We are in need of six additional players to help Captains Susan Murphy and Joanne Torcivia Keep the Cup.  

In order to make this as fair as possible, we are going to have a "qualifier" to fill the remaining spots.  If you are interested in playing, here are the rules:

  • Between now and May 31, you must play an 18 hole round at Jensen Beach Golf Club, from the red tees.
  • This round must be played with a witness from the Chapter.
  • Your score must be posted in GHIN and submitted to joannetorcivia@gmail.com by June 1 at noon.
  • The top six net scores will qualify for the team.
  • We will also create a slate of substitutes from the field.

We'd love to have everyone play Jensen Beach on June 22nd as the the Tee it Up Cup Team will be practicing match play that day.  Everyone else can choose to either compete in their own round of match play or play a casual round of golf. 

Additional details are as follows:

Team Composition:  Teams consists of eight (8) members who have a verifiable USGA Handicap Index.  The maximum allowable Handicap is 40.0; competitors with a handicap higher than 40.0 will play with a Course Handicap equal to that of a player with a 40.0 handicap.

Format:  Four-Ball Match Play.  Match Play is a format of play that is scored in a hole-by-hole competition; within each foursome, the team with the lowest net score on a hole wins that hole.  

Location:  Jensen Beach Golf Club

  • Friday, July 19: Practice Rounds starting 11am through 1pm ($35 at the pro shop).
  • Saturday, July 20 ($85 pre-paid upon qualifying for the Team):
    • 8:00 am check-in
    • Light continental breakfast
    • Free Range Balls
    • 9:00am Shotgun Start
    • 1:30pm Shrimp and Chicken Taco Buffet and Prizes

The LPGA Amateurs is a welcoming golf community for all women to Connect, Learn, Play, and Belong. You get it all with the LPGA Amateurs, the experiences are unforgettable and the benefits are priceless. The highlights of the benefits include organized golf (leagues, outings, clinics, LPGA Amateurs competitive events and golf travel experiences), social and networking events, golf education, free entrance for a member plus one guest to LPGA Tour events (in US and Canada), discounts on apparel, equipment, travel, greens fees but there is much more!
